Tumblr Savior v2.0.1 Released
Hi friends, I’ve just released a new version of Tumblr Savior that includes a major change in how it stores your settings and you will need to take a manual step to restore your settings. This is due to a recent change in Chrome requiring web extensions to use manifest version 3.
First, a little background. Tumblr Savior had been using localStorage since it launched over 10 years ago. Unfortunately localStorage is not available in service workers which Google has decided is how they want browser extensions to run background processes.
I had been putting off this change in hopes that they might change their mind, but as it stands now, if tumblr changes their dashboard and Tumblr Savior breaks, I won’t be able to publish a new version without updating to manifest version 3.
What does that mean for you?
Your settings will fail to load when you update to v2 of Tumblr Savior and you might start to freak out when you notice that items on your blacklist are not being blocked or your settings are different. But don’t panic, go into your Tumblr Savior options and open the Save/Load tab. There’s a new button in the middle of the page that says Read from localStorage. Press that button and you should see your old settings from localStorage appear in the textarea above. Scroll down, take a look at your settings to make sure they’re correct, and then click the Load button when you’re ready to use your old settings again.
